Please mark your calendars for the  Researchers in Development Network (RiDNet) and the Centre for Global Development Brown Bag event of the month.

This month we are hosting,  Prof Anna Mdee, Professor of the Politics of Global Development to discuss "Conducting Online and Face to Face Key Informant Interviews". The event is slated for the 25th of March at 11 am.

In recent times due to the COVID-19 pandemic, qualitative researchers have had to move their interview and participatory researches online. This is a murky place to navigate as it is unclear how to engage participants and enhance a smooth collaborative research process.

The webinar series will tackle the practicalities and how to navigate them. Please do come along with your questions too.
